Looking for full stack Java Developers for a client in St. Louis.
Selection process:
- Alt Shift screening/initial connect (Telephonic)
- Alt Shift interview: HR and Technical (Skype)
- Client interview 1: Technical (Telephonic/Skype)
- Client interview 2: Technical (Video Hands-on Technical Test) MANDATORY
- Client interview 3: HR and Technical (Skype)
CANDIDATE EXPERIENCE AND SKILLS:
Experience:
- Overall 8+ years of Java/J2EE software development experience
- At least 2 years of experience building and maintaining customer-facing APIs in modern REST frameworks
Must have skills:
- Expertise in Java (Preferred JDK 8)
- HTML5, Javascript
- AngularJS, Backbone
- System Design with SOA/REST/Microservices
- Relational Database: Oracle/MySQL
- NOSQL stores (MongoDB, Couchbase, Neo4J)
- JUnit, ScalaTest, Jbehave, Cucumber
- ElasticSearch/Solr
- AWS
- Build and dependency management tools like SBT, Gradle or Maven
- Unit Testing and Test Driven Development methodologies
Required Soft Skills:
- Excellent communication skills – direct client interaction
- Dynamic, energetic individuals
- Confident and eager to learn
Nice to have:
- Experience with distributed systems, e.g. Mesos, Kubernetes, Spark, Hadoop, distributed databases, grid computing
- Bioinformatics experience